Transaction 8dc701374df57d33cebe79e4a7b19f4dd1e3149ea6a994a4247a71411180cd34

1 Input
2 Outputs
  • 8dc701374df57d33cebe79e4a7b19f4dd1e3149ea6a994a4247a71411180cd34:0
  • value  2350994
    address  1FEay3tj6iAmRyxexn29hSCRGoWFRM4P3H
  • 8dc701374df57d33cebe79e4a7b19f4dd1e3149ea6a994a4247a71411180cd34:1
  • value  17683491
    address  3MpTfUtfbxnpeStxUv4YeEXme1FnduJJjW